引言
随着科技的飞速发展,高科技产品在各个领域中的应用越来越广泛。然而,这些产品往往拥有复杂的内部结构和高度保密的技术,为了保护知识产权和商业秘密,许多企业采用了防调试技术。本文将深入探讨防调试专利的原理、应用以及破解方法,帮助读者了解这一高科技产品的秘密防线。
一、防调试专利概述
1.1 定义
防调试专利,是指通过技术手段,防止他人对高科技产品进行非法调试、破解或仿制的专利技术。这种技术通常应用于嵌入式系统、芯片、软件等领域。
1.2 分类
根据防调试技术的实现方式,可以分为以下几类:
- 硬件防调试:通过硬件电路设计,限制非法调试行为。
- 软件防调试:通过软件编程,对系统进行加密、锁定等操作,防止非法调试。
- 混合防调试:结合硬件和软件技术,实现更全面的防调试效果。
二、防调试专利原理
2.1 硬件防调试原理
硬件防调试主要通过以下几种方式实现:
- 电路设计:在电路设计中加入特定的保护电路,如看门狗定时器、防篡改电路等。
- 芯片级保护:在芯片内部加入加密模块,如安全启动模块、加密引擎等。
2.2 软件防调试原理
软件防调试主要通过以下几种方式实现:
- 代码加密:对关键代码进行加密处理,如使用RSA、AES等加密算法。
- 动态调试检测:检测调试器的存在,如检测调试器进程、调试器端口等。
- 软件锁定:通过软件锁定,限制非法调试行为。
2.3 混合防调试原理
混合防调试是将硬件和软件防调试技术相结合,实现更全面的保护效果。例如,在硬件层面加入安全启动模块,在软件层面加入代码加密和动态调试检测。
三、防调试专利应用
3.1 嵌入式系统
在嵌入式系统中,防调试专利技术可以防止非法破解、仿制和篡改,保护知识产权和商业秘密。
3.2 芯片
在芯片领域,防调试专利技术可以防止芯片被非法破解、仿制,保护芯片厂商的知识产权。
3.3 软件
在软件领域,防调试专利技术可以防止软件被非法破解、盗版,保护软件开发者的权益。
四、破解防调试专利方法
4.1 硬件破解
硬件破解主要针对硬件防调试技术,通过分析电路原理图、芯片内部结构等,寻找破解方法。
4.2 软件破解
软件破解主要针对软件防调试技术,通过分析代码、加密算法等,寻找破解方法。
4.3 混合破解
混合破解是将硬件破解和软件破解相结合,实现更全面的破解效果。
五、总结
防调试专利是高科技产品的重要防线,可以有效保护知识产权和商业秘密。然而,随着技术的不断发展,破解防调试专利的方法也在不断更新。了解防调试专利的原理和应用,有助于我们更好地保护自身权益,同时也能够为破解防调试专利提供参考。
